Part 1: Recognizing the Signs

Behavioral Changes

  1. Sudden Change in Routine – Your partner starts working late or making excuses to be away more often. For example, they may claim to have sudden work meetings at odd hours, even on weekends.
  2. Guarded Behavior – They become overly defensive when asked simple questions about their whereabouts. A harmless “How was your day?” might be met with hostility or evasion.
  3. Unexplained Expenses – A rise in unaccounted-for purchases or hidden transactions on shared accounts. You notice credit card charges for hotel stays or gifts you never received.
  4. Unusual Interest in Appearance – Sudden changes in clothing, grooming, or fitness habits. They might start dressing differently or wearing perfume they never used before.
  5. Frequent Mood Swings – They become irritable, distant, or overly affectionate at unpredictable times. One day they shower you with attention, and the next, they seem indifferent.
  6. Loss of Interest in Family Time – Avoiding family gatherings or activities they once enjoyed. They may claim they are “too busy” or always find reasons to be elsewhere.
  7. Inconsistent Stories – Their explanations about where they’ve been don’t add up. For instance, they say they were at a friend’s house, but their friend denies it.
  8. Increased Secrecy – Hiding receipts, passwords, or being evasive about daily activities. They may start shielding their phone screen when texting or deleting call logs.
  9. Sudden Need for Privacy – Locking doors, taking phone calls in another room, or avoiding eye contact. They might start bringing their phone to the bathroom or taking long showers with it.
  10. Friends Acting Differently – Their close friends seem distant or behave awkwardly around you. Friends who used to be warm and engaging may suddenly avoid eye contact or act uneasy.

Emotional Shifts

  1. Diminished Intimacy – A noticeable decline in affection, hugs, or intimate moments. They might avoid cuddling or seem uninterested in physical closeness.
  2. Criticism Increases – They find faults in you more often, sometimes about trivial things. A simple habit they once found endearing now annoys them excessively.
  3. Emotional Detachment – They seem disinterested in your feelings or personal life. Conversations become shallow, and they stop asking about your day.
  4. Lack of Future Plans – No longer discussing future goals, trips, or dreams together. Plans for a vacation you discussed months ago suddenly become unimportant.
  5. Guilt-Driven Kindness – Sudden and exaggerated gestures of love, such as surprise gifts. They may randomly buy you expensive presents as if compensating for something.
  6. Newfound Secretiveness – They stop sharing their thoughts, experiences, or emotions with you. You hear about major events in their life from other people instead.
  7. Unexplained Anger – Becoming easily irritated over minor issues or picking fights without reason. A simple request like “Can you pass the salt?” leads to an overreaction.
  8. Talking About Someone New – Mentioning a specific person frequently with excessive enthusiasm. They repeatedly bring up a “coworker” or “gym friend” in conversations.
  9. Less Eye Contact – Avoiding direct eye contact when discussing relationship topics. They look away or fidget when asked about their day.
  10. New Interests Without You – Engaging in new hobbies or social circles where you’re not included. They join a new fitness class or club but never invite you.

Part 2: Digital Red Flags

Secretive Phone Habits

  1. Increased Phone Use – More time spent texting or on calls, often in private. They suddenly start sleeping with their phone under their pillow.
  2. Always on Silent Mode – Keeping notifications off or placing the phone face down. Their phone, which used to ring loudly, is now always on vibrate.
  3. Frequent Password Changes – Updating phone or social media passwords without reason. They say it’s for security, but they never shared the new passwords with you.
  4. Deleting Messages Regularly – Messages and call logs frequently disappearing. You notice that their chat history is always empty when you glance at their phone.
  5. New or Hidden Apps – Installing secretive messaging or vault apps. A strange app like “Calculator+” is on their phone, which turns out to be a hidden gallery.
  6. Using Work as an Excuse – Claiming work demands more online time than usual. They start spending late nights on their laptop with “urgent work emails.”
  7. Multiple Social Media Accounts – Having a secondary or hidden profile unknown to you. A friend spots them active on a dating app, despite them claiming they deleted it.
  8. Unusual Online Activity – Suddenly following or liking posts from attractive strangers. They engage with posts in a way that seems out of character.
  9. New Privacy Settings – Restricting who can see their activity or social media posts. They remove “in a relationship” from their status without telling you.
  10. Hidden Photo Albums – Unexplained albums or folders locked with passwords. Their cloud storage is suddenly full of private, inaccessible albums.

Part 3: Emotional Distance

  1. Less Affectionate Texts – A drop in sweet or thoughtful messages. They no longer send “good morning” or “good night” texts as they used to.
  2. Avoiding Deep Conversations – Refusing to discuss feelings or future plans. They seem uninterested in talking about the relationship’s future.
  3. Disconnect During Intimacy – Physical closeness feels forced or robotic. They may seem disengaged or distracted when you’re together.
  4. Preferring Time Alone – Seeking solitude more than usual. They suddenly need “space” without a clear reason.
  5. Decreased Jealousy – They no longer care about your whereabouts or friendships. They used to ask about your day, but now show no interest.
  6. Frequent Comparison to Others – Comparing you negatively to someone else. They make remarks about how someone else does things “better.”
  7. Ignoring Relationship Issues – Dismissing concerns rather than resolving conflicts. They brush off serious talks as “overreacting.”
  8. Expressing Boredom in the Relationship – Claiming things feel ‘stale’ or routine. They say the excitement is gone but don’t try to fix it.
  9. Changes in Sleep Patterns – Staying up late texting or waking up to check the phone. They go to bed much later than usual without explanation.
  10. Reluctance to Say ‘I Love You’ – Responses to affection feel forced or insincere. You sense a lack of warmth in their words.

Part 4: How to Handle Suspicions Without Spying First

  1. Keep a Calm Mindset – Avoid jumping to conclusions based on assumptions. Take a step back, breathe, and assess the situation logically.
  2. Document Behavioral Changes – Keep track of inconsistencies without obsessing. A journal of specific incidents can help you spot patterns.
  3. Communicate Openly – Ask direct but non-accusatory questions. Instead of “Are you cheating?” try “I feel like something has changed between us. Can we talk?”
  4. Observe Their Reactions – Watch body language and tone when discussing concerns. Defensive, evasive, or overly aggressive responses may indicate guilt.
  5. Seek Advice From Trusted Friends – Gain an outside perspective before acting. A close friend may have noticed changes in your partner as well.
  6. Look for Patterns, Not One-Off Incidents – A single odd event doesn’t confirm cheating. Repeated suspicious behaviors are more telling than a one-time event.
  7. Avoid Confrontation in Anger – Discuss your concerns when emotions are stable. Accusations in the heat of the moment can damage communication.
  8. Consider a Relationship Check-In – Have an honest conversation about both of your needs. Sometimes, emotional distance stems from neglected relationship maintenance.
  9. Engage in More Quality Time – See if they’re willing to reconnect and invest in the relationship. Suggest a date night or activity you both used to enjoy.
  10. Seek Professional Guidance – Consider therapy if issues persist. A relationship counselor can provide neutral ground for discussing concerns.

Part 5: What’s Next?

  1. Assess the Relationship’s Future – Decide whether to rebuild trust or move on. Ask yourself if this relationship is still healthy for you.
  2. Set Boundaries – Define what is and isn’t acceptable in your relationship. Clear expectations can help rebuild trust if both parties agree.
  3. Prioritize Self-Worth – Remember, you deserve honesty and respect. Don’t stay in a relationship where your needs are consistently ignored.
  4. Discuss Transparency Measures – If they want to regain trust, agree on open communication. This could include sharing passwords or being more open about schedules.
  5. Evaluate Their Willingness to Change – Are they genuinely making an effort? Watch actions rather than just listening to words.
  6. Take a Break if Necessary – Sometimes space clarifies emotions and intentions. A short separation might reveal if the relationship is worth saving.
  7. Know When to Walk Away – If dishonesty continues, leaving may be the healthiest option. Protect your emotional and mental well-being.
  8. Reconnect With Your Support System – Lean on friends, family, or a therapist for guidance. Isolation can make it harder to see things clearly.
  9. Consider Legal and Financial Implications – If marriage is involved, consult legal counsel before making major decisions. Knowing your rights can prevent future complications.
  10. If You Choose to Stay, Set a Timeline – Healing requires effort; don’t wait indefinitely for change. Both partners must actively work toward repairing the trust.
